Location and geography
L'Elba Islandlocated in Tyrrhenian Seais the largest island in theTuscan archipelago. This Mediterranean pearl is just 10 km from the Italian mainlandThis is an easy getaway for travelers in search of nature and a change of scenery.
With its 224 km² of landthe island offers a variety of landscapes, from mountains to golden sandy beaches. The lush vegetation, the oak forests and fragrant hills add to the natural beauty of this unique place.
the Mount Capanneculminating at 1,019 metresdominates the island, offering spectacular panoramic views. This high point is a must for lovers of hiking and breathtaking scenery.
History and culture
Elba has a rich historymarked by themining and theNapoleon Bonaparte's exile. The latter left an indelible mark on the island, notably with the Villa de San Martinoa historic site not to be missed.
Portoferraiothe capital, is home to historic relics such as the forts médicéens and the Villa de San Martino. These places tell the fascinating story of the island and its many cultural influences.
Picturesque villages such as Capoliveri and Porto Azzurro offer a glimpse of the local culture. Their narrow lanes and colourful houses are ideal for immersing yourself in the local culture.Italian art of living.

Transport and access
To get to the Isle of Elba, the ferries regularly depart from Piombino. Once you're here, there are several transport options for exploring the island.
Transport type | Departure | Destination | Average duration | Approximate cost |
---|---|---|---|---|
Ferry | Piombino | Portoferraio | 1 hour | 20-30 € (one-way) |
Fast Boat | Piombino | Portoferraio | 30 minutes | 30-40 € (one-way) |
Car Rental | Portoferraio | All over the island | Flexible | 40-70 €/day |
Bike rental | Portoferraio | All over the island | Flexible | 10-20 €/day |
Local Bus | Main cities | Villages and beaches | Variable | 1-3 € per trip |
